Minty - Latest on Insurance Settlement
Just had what will now be the final call from N.U. concerning Minty’s insurance settlement.
Following a week of NU playing their cards close to their chest and stating they were finding it difficult to value the car accurately from Glass’s Guide! I was starting to get a little bit impatient with their apathy.
Following a flurry of calls this afternoon NU have conceded to full and final settlement on the car at £50k – less £600 excess.
I have clearly dipped out on any financial gain here; (possibly as much as £5.5k) but all in all I am OK with the end result.
Concerning NU policy over providing details of the possible future recipient of the car they were adamant on this, stating…
we have a legal obligation to ensure that the car goes to the ‘right’ source
and that they have fee paying web-based clients who will be afforded the opportunity to bid on the car and secure her for subsequent repair or whatever.
I stated that as an owner who has been contacted by a short list of interested parties, I would be happy to put NU in touch with each of them to broker any mutually fruitful outcome. They were not remotely interested in such a suggestion!
So that means that we will probably be seeing Minty again somewhere, someday?
Will let you know what/which car I replace Minty with.
Thanks 'all' for your repsonses to my original post, and words of encouragment.
Regards Andy B
